Sodium is unequivocally an ionic element, a classification rooted in its atomic structure and behavior under chemical bonding. The Role of Sodium in Biological and Chemical Systems Understanding sodium as an ionic species is crucial in fields ranging from biochemistry to materials science.

As a member of Group 1 in the periodic table, sodium possesses a single electron in its outermost shell, which it readily donates to achieve a stable electron configuration. While metals like sodium typically form ionic bonds by transferring electrons, non-metals share electrons covalently. This process creates Na+ and Cl- ions, which are held together by a powerful electrostatic force, characteristic of classic ionic bonds rather than the shared electron model of covalent compounds.
